Introduction

Snowboarding boots are vital for a comfortable ride, providing necessary support and insulation. This category matters as it directly impacts your performance and enjoyment on the slopes. In recent years, innovations in materials and design have vastly improved the comfort and fit of snowboarding boots. Many brands now incorporate heat-mouldable liners and ergonomic designs to cater to different foot shapes, ensuring that riders can enjoy their time on the mountain without discomfort. With a wide range of options available, it's essential to consider factors such as flex rating, lacing systems, and insulation. The right pair not only enhances your performance but also maintains warmth and comfort, allowing you to focus on mastering your skills. From freestyle to all-mountain riding, the perfect boot is out there for every rider.

Overview of Features and Performance

When it comes to all-mountain snowboarding, the DC Lotus Boa Snowboard Boots stand out for their versatility and performance. Designed with a Dual Boa closure system, these boots allow riders to achieve a custom fit effortlessly. The H3 coiler reel enables easy adjustments on the go, ensuring that your boots are snug and secure as you tackle different terrains. The inclusion of Impact-S insole technology means that you don't have to compromise on comfort while enjoying the adrenaline rush of snowboarding. This technology enhances shock absorption and foot protection, which is crucial during high-impact landings or rough terrain. Additionally, the multi-layer construction of the liner combines EVA memory foam with high-rebound EVA, providing both comfort and warmth, making them suitable for long days on the slopes.

Durability and Value for Money

One of the standout features of the DC Lotus BOA Snowboard Boots is their durability. The synthetic leather construction is not only robust but also designed to withstand the harsh conditions often encountered in snowboarding. The boots come with the Boa Black SS laces, known for their long-lasting wear, ensuring that you won’t have to replace them frequently. The anatomical J-bands power strap adds another layer of support, which is essential for experienced riders who demand precision and stability during their runs. While the premium price reflects the advanced technology and materials used, the performance benefits justify the investment for serious snowboarders. However, it's worth mentioning that these boots may require a bit of a break-in period to reach optimal comfort, which could be a consideration for those new to the sport.

Innovative Design and Comfort

The Burton Step On Felix Women's Snowboard Boots are truly a game-changer for female snowboarders who value comfort and versatility. Featuring the revolutionary Step On backstay, these boots offer a unique strapless connection to the bindings, which significantly simplifies the process of getting on and off the board. This aspect is particularly beneficial for those who want to spend more time riding rather than fiddling with their gear. The snug fit provided by the 1:1 medium flex PowerUp tongue and the Women’s-specific True Fit construction creates a more precise fit, translating to better control and performance on the slopes. Additionally, the Total Comfort Construction means that riders can enjoy an instantly broken-in feel right from the first wear, eliminating the discomfort that often accompanies new boots.

Performance and Practical Considerations

Another notable feature is the Imprint 3 heat-formable liner, which adjusts to the foot's shape for a snug fit, enhancing warmth and comfort. The DRYRIDE Heat Cycle lining effectively wicks moisture away from the foot while retaining heat, which is crucial for maintaining comfort over long periods of use. Furthermore, the Vibram Traction Lug outsole provides excellent grip, ensuring stability whether you're on the board or walking around the resort. However, potential buyers should consider that the Step On system may initially require some adjustment, especially for those unfamiliar with it. Additionally, riders with wider feet may find the fit a bit restrictive, which could impact their overall experience.

Comfort and Versatility

The Nitro Snowboards Men's Anthem TLS '20 Boot is designed for riders who need a versatile and comfortable option for all-mountain and freestyle snowboarding. Its standout feature is the Cloud 4 Liner, which provides an exceptional level of warmth and support, crucial for maintaining comfort during extended periods on the slopes. The boot’s rubber and EVA outsole ensures great traction, allowing for secure footing whether you’re navigating icy patches or walking around the lodge. The TLS 5 Twin Lacing System is another highlight, facilitating easy adjustments that can be made on-the-fly, which is particularly advantageous for those who prefer to maintain a consistent fit throughout their day of riding.

Limitations and Considerations

While the Anthem TLS offers great performance for its price point, it may not boast the advanced features of more expensive models. For instance, the flex rating of 3 may not appeal to aggressive riders seeking more responsiveness from their boots. Additionally, the limited number of reviews available might not fully represent the overall performance and durability of the boot, making potential buyers cautious. Nevertheless, for those looking for a reliable and comfortable option that won’t break the bank, the Nitro Anthem TLS is a compelling choice that delivers solid performance in a variety of riding scenarios.

Ideal for Beginners

The DC Shoes Mens Phase Snowboard Boots are an ideal choice for novice snowboarders looking for an affordable yet functional option. With a flex rating of 3/10, these boots offer just the right amount of support without being overly stiff, making them perfect for beginners who are still developing their skills on the slopes. The traditional lacing system allows for a straightforward adjustment, although it may not be as convenient as the newer BOA systems found in higher-end models. A notable feature is the Foundation UniLite outsole, which provides good traction, ensuring that riders maintain their footing during various conditions, whether they are on the board or walking around.

Value and Limitations

While the DC Phase boots are budget-friendly, they do lack some of the advanced features found in pricier models, such as enhanced cushioning or high-performance liners. The basic design may not appeal to more experienced riders looking for advanced tech and comfort. Additionally, the traditional lacing system, while functional, may be less convenient for those who prefer the ease of BOA systems. Overall, these boots serve their purpose well for beginners, but riders who progress quickly may find themselves looking to upgrade sooner rather than later.

Customisation and Comfort

The DC Mens Control Snowboard Boots are designed with the serious snowboarder in mind, offering a level of customisation that enhances the riding experience. The BOA H3 Coiler system allows for rapid adjustments, ensuring that the boots fit snugly without any pressure points. This feature is particularly beneficial for riders who enjoy long days on the slopes and need to maintain comfort and performance throughout. The articulated construction of the boots allows for natural movement, making it easier to transition between different riding styles. Furthermore, the Unilite outsole provides excellent cushioning, which is essential for shock absorption during landings or rough terrain.

Considerations for Advanced Riders

While the DC Control boots offer impressive performance features, they may not provide the level of support that some advanced riders require. The flex rating of 6/10 is suitable for most riders but may feel insufficient for those who prefer a stiffer boot for aggressive riding. Additionally, the multi-layer liner, while comfortable, may not compete with the high-performance liners found in more premium models. Nonetheless, these boots represent a solid investment for intermediate and advanced snowboarders seeking a balance between comfort, performance, and customisation.

To maintain your snowboarding boots, regularly clean the exterior with a damp cloth to remove dirt and snow. Ensure the laces or Boa system are functioning properly, and check for any signs of wear. Store them in a cool, dry place to prevent moisture buildup and prolong their lifespan.

Choosing the Right Snowboarding Boots

As you embark on your snowboarding adventures, keep these selection tips in mind: prioritise comfort, fit, and the specific riding style you prefer. Remember that a boot that works for one person may not suit another, so trying on various options is essential. Look for features such as adjustable lacing systems for a personalised fit and adequate insulation to keep your feet warm during those long days on the slopes.
